What are the responsibilities and job description for the Fleet Representative (Asset Recovery Representative) position at Peco Pallet?
POSITION SUMMARY:
The Asset Recovery Representative (ARR) will develop and execute a local pallet recovery program and expand PECO’s pallet recycler & retail recovery network to ensure improved recovery of assets within its assigned area.
- The ARR will work to establish relationships with new recyclers and assist in pallet returns from Participating and Non-Participating Distributors (NPD’s). This will include developing recovery programs for high pallet loss regions or terminal markets, as well as targeted NPD’s.
- This Position also requires a high-level accountability and collaboration with pallet recyclers to ensure successful onboarding into PECO’s program.
- Incumbent will work closely with Regional Asset Protection Representative, Asset Protection Coordinator, and other PECO employees with the goal of identifying and recovering PECO pallets in the possession of non-participating distributors, pallet recyclers, and other unsigned companies or persons within assigned area.
- Individual required to operate a 16-20’ box truck with lift-gate.
Ideal Candidate:
An ideal candidate will possess experience in day to day customer interaction, a comfort level with operating independently and not in an office environment. Experience with building and maintaining relationships. The ability to plan and execute an efficient and effective daily/weekly route.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ES/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Individual required to obtain DOT Commercial Motor Vehicle Certification and to operate a 16’ – 20’ light duty box truck with lift-gate.
- Makes a minimum of 40 visits per week
- Negotiate return flows and costs with newly identified recovery locations.
- Establish/Manage recovery partnerships in assigned area.
- Assist with recovery from known NPD and PD customers.
- Identify alternative recovery methods in assigned region to improve returns & reduce recovery costs.
- Work with Fleet Manager to look for ways to reduce cost within assigned area.
- Develop recovery program with current depot network in assigned area.
- Develop working knowledge of internal systems including Red<>Link.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
